Long-Term Effects
Long-term use of marijuana impairs thinking and all basic learning skills: reading, mathematics, and speaking. Marijuana users may become psychologically dependent. (This is when a person thinks they need the drug to feel normal.) Other side effects for users may include the impairment of long-term memory, gum disease, bloodshot eyes, dry mouth and throat, and an increased risk of mouth cancer. Many marijuana users experience personality changes that include a loss of motivation, lack of energy, and paranoia. They lose interest in activities that used to be important to them. Users may become apathetic and withdraw from academic and social activities. This may be referred to as amotivational syndrome.
